Normative vs Positive - Why EM Struggles with Reality

Emergency preparedness communications are normative - they tell a story of the intent of professionals to help, all the wonderful things they have done to be ready to assist, but almost all of the communications lack positivism - they don't tell the reality of municipal emergency management.  The limitations, the extent to which they can provide services to the community and they fail to publicly identify the point at which they are no longer available to assist and therefore citizens are on their own.  That point is critical, it formulates the start point of individual emergency preparedness plans - where do we need to be, to take care of all out animalistic needs while the municipal government is elsewhere, doing more important things than reducing me.
There are limitations, extents to which the government capacity is exceeded and therefore unavailable to the public.  I think that's critical to know, and we are not being told.
